Handover note — Slimcask image work

To: security review. I'm passing the Slimcask image-slimming project to Dorit. We replaced the full base image with a distroless variant for the Kettlewick API, cutting size by 70%. All shells and package managers are removed, so exec-based debugging no longer works; use the sidecar debugger instead. Outstanding risk: the scanner allowlist still references the old base digest, which Dorit will update. The build currently runs with the configuration below.

settings of fahag-haduf:
[ulaox]
port = 8443
region = south-2
host = ulaox.lumiccorp.internal
timeout_ms = 500
retries = 8

## 3.1.0 — Changed defaults

Heads up for review: Sitestitch now enables incremental rebuilds by default. Only pages whose content hash changed get regenerated, which means the build cache is now a trust boundary — cache poisoning would propagate to published pages, so we sign cache entries and verify on read. Full rebuilds still run nightly as a backstop. The defaults shipped in this release are listed below.

service settings:
ralael:
  pin: 7453
  tenant: zorath
  seal: seal_087806e4
  metrics_host: metrics.ralael.paliqworks.example
  standby_team: fraath
  escalation: praok-istiel
  nonce: 10e083

Subject: Drone Unit Returned for Servicing

Dear Dispatch Desk,

Please log that survey drone "Kestrel-4" from the Marlow Ridge site was returned this morning for scheduled servicing. The unit shows rotor wear on arms two and three, and the battery cradle latch is loose. Technician Dara Venn has inspected and tagged it for the Holt & Brist workshop. The records team should file the intake form under fleet maintenance. The courier collecting it tomorrow must follow the hand-over instruction below.

dispatch memo: the fenael silion courier leaves the silax ledger at gate 1681 under passcode 499617